Dry Mouth
If you suffer from constant bad breath and dry mouth, your medications may be at fault. When your glands do not produce enough saliva, a person may be more apt to experience cavity formation and discomfort.Talk to your doctor so you can figure out whether your medication is causing your dry mouth and bad breath. If so, perhaps you can change medications.If that’s not the case, your doctor may have suggestions for helping you deal with your dry mouth.

Chewing sugarless gum can be a good way to keep you teeth healthy and strong. Chewing gum causes the mouth produce saliva. This increase can help prevent plaque from forming and causing decay. It also helps to neutralize acids in your mouth which can erode your teeth over time.
